Crazed shooter doesn’t stop this couple from getting married

Even a gunman hellbent on revenge wasn’t enough to stop this Brazilian couple’s special day.

Startling new video shows the moment the portly shooter opened fire during the unnamed couple’s ceremony inside a church in Limoeiro de Anadia, in the Brazilian state of Alagoas.

The footage shows the bride and groom walking down the aisle to the sounds of church hymns, as a polo shirt-wearing man, identified by local media as Umberto Ferreira dos Santos, whips out a handgun as he enters a pew, firing at least five times.

Three people were injured, including father and son Cícero Barbosa da Silva, 62, and Edmilson Bezerra da Silva, 37, who were there to serve as witnesses during the Saturday afternoon nuptials Edmilson’s wife was also grazed by a bullet.

After the injured were taken to an area hospital, the wedding continued.

Police believe the gunman was seeking revenge for the recent killing of his son, for which Edmilson was reportedly the main suspect, according to Why4News.com.

The accused shooter fled the scene and no arrests have been made.
